Quick heads-up on Pinwheel UI versioning: we cut a minor release every sprint, and anything touching component props needs a changeset file in the PR. No changeset, no merge — the bot will nag you. Majors are rare and go through the design council first. The full policy, with examples of what counts as breaking, lives on the internal page below.

wiki page, bahip-yahip: https://grafana.qirvanlabs.corp/browse/display/projects/cc3a1b9dbfc9

# Service Accounts: String Extraction

The `extract-i18n` script pulls translatable strings from all Bramblewick repos and pushes them to the Glossa service. It runs under the `i18n-extractor` service account. Do not run it under your personal account; Glossa rate-limits individual users aggressively. The account has write access to the staging catalog only. Set the token in your shell before invoking the script. The current staging token is below.

API key for kahap-kafog: zpat15_6qzxZ7YR8aDwjmp

## Artifact Signing — SDK Parity Notes (Weekly Sync)

Kestrel SDK for Android reached parity with the Swift client this sprint: offline queueing, batched telemetry, and retry semantics now match. Both SDKs ship as signed artifacts from the same pipeline. Remaining gap: background sync throttling, targeted next sprint. Verify both release bundles before tagging. Both artifacts validate against the shared signing key below.

signing key of kawig-fafog = bky19_6Fypv1qws7J8qJtaYjX

Quarterly Planning Note — Finance Team

The supply agreement with Kelbrook Polymers for resin feedstock used in the Ostara packaging line expires at the end of Q1. Procurement recommends a two-year renewal with a volume-tiered pricing structure, projected to save roughly 4% annually against spot purchasing. Alternative quotes from Dunmore Chemical were higher but offer shorter lead times. Please model both scenarios for the planning pack by the 20th. The renewal decision also hinges on plans outlined confidentially below.

internal memo for tagef-hadup: Gross margin on Ulaath came in at 15 percent against a plan of 5 percent. Only 7 of the 120 pilot accounts renewed Ulaath, so a churn review is set for October 15.